How to Keep Your Dog Cool All Summer Long ☀️
Summer is all about sunshine, long walks, and outdoor fun —but as soon as the temperatures heat up, it's time to keep your pup cool. Unlike us, dogs don't sweat, so they can use a little assistance staying cool and comfortable. Whether you're going out to the park or just hanging around the backyard, these are a few simple tips to cool your dog down all summer.
1. Hydration Is Everything
Always provide your dog with plenty of access to cool, fresh water. Pack a portable water bowl or collapsible water bottle when walking your dog or going on an adventure. You can even put a few ice cubes in their water bowl for that extra cool bonus!

2. Take Morning or Evening Walks
Noon sun is too intense for your dog. Try to walk early morning or late evening when it is cooler on the sidewalk and the sun is not blazing. And yes—if your hand is too hot, their paws are too.
3. Try Cooling Gear
From mesh harnesses to cooling bandanas and mats, there are simply so many products out there to cool your dog in style.

4. Make Frozen Treats
DIY frozen dog treats are a delicious (and cold!) method of cooling down your dog. Place plain yogurt, peanut butter, or low-sodium broth into silicone ice trays and freeze to make them a cool treat.
5. Construct Shady Chill Spaces
If your dog is outside, make sure it's well shaded or set up a cooling pad in your back yard. No backyard? No worries—a fan or cool tile floor indoors will suffice.
Keeping your dog cool is not just for comfort—it's a matter of health. With a few easy changes, your pup can have all the fun of summer without overheating!
